GARTH STEIN is a New York Times-bestselling author, filmmaker and playwright based in Seattle. He is the winner of several literary awards, including two PNBA Awards. The author of several plays and four novels, his book, The Art of Racing in the Rain, has sold over six million copies worldwide, been produced as a stage play, children's book, and a film starring Kevin Costner, Amanda Seyfried, and Milo Ventimiglia. MATTHEW SOUTHWORTH is a comic artist and writer based in Seattle. He is the co-creator (along with Greg Rucka) of the comic book series Stumptown, as well as an Executive Producer of ABC's Stumptown TV series, starring Cobie Smulders (Avengers, How I Met Your Mother).
